Compartilhar via


Classe MCDUserNotificationReader

@interface MCDUserNotificationReader : NSObject

Essa classe fornece novas notificações de usuário de entrada e atualizações de notificação do usuário. Ele também fornece acesso à coleção de notificações do usuário persistidas na Plataforma de Dispositivo Conectado.

Propriedades

serializedState

@property(nonatomic, readonly, nonnull) NSString* serializedState;

Retorna o estado atual do leitor de alteração. Pode ser usado para construir um novo leitor a partir do mesmo estado. Com base no último lote concluído de alterações de notificação (ou no estado inicial, se nenhuma tiver sido concluída com êxito).

Datachanged

@property(nonatomic, readonly, nonnull) MCDEvent<MCDUserNotificationReader*, MCDUserNotificationReaderDataChangedEventArgs*>* dataChanged;

A assinatura de evento para MCDUserNotificationReader foi alterada.

Métodos

readBatchAsyncWithMaxSize

- (void)readBatchAsyncWithMaxSize:(NSUInteger)maxBatchSize completion:(nonnull void (^)(NSArray<MCDUserNotification*>* _Nullable, NSError* _Nullable))completion;

Leia as alterações de notificação, incluindo novas notificações de entrada e atualizações em notificações existentes em lote.